Scrambled eggs: Not only do chickens like to eat eggs, but it's good for them too! Eggs contain protein, fat, vitamins and minerals that chickens need. Scramble an egg in a little bit of olive oil or butter. Allow to cool, mash up and serve. For a chicken with very little appetite I boil the egg instead and mash the yolk ...
WebFeb 1, 2024 · Lack of enough fresh drinking water and daily feeds will lead to a drop in egg production. It is also the reason your chicken pecks and eats its eggs because a thirsty and hungry hen will crack any available egg. Also, a low-protein diet encourages egg eating just because the hen is trying to get the nutrient it needs. WebMar 21, 2024 · Mint. There are all kinds of mint you can grow and/or serve to your chickens, including chocolate mint, orange mint, catmint, lemon balm, catnip, peppermint, and spearmint. Mint is an excellent insect and rodent repellent. You can add to a nest box or you can feed it to your chickens. Mint grows rapidly – in many places, it is invasive.
